Output 959d62b4d253534d59c4f56bb82b51cdeee724cb7342da6cbb7cd1b5b08f8af4:1

value
308817489
script pubkey
OP_0 OP_PUSHBYTES_20 256f2688c06fa13837acf2f514f7a65d66d40553
address
ltc1qy4hjdzxqd7snsdav7t63faaxt4ndgp2ntdhn8e
transaction
959d62b4d253534d59c4f56bb82b51cdeee724cb7342da6cbb7cd1b5b08f8af4
spent
true